Output f62832de95bcd746451854faa6303e5b16ca7bfe8842aedc4c6b0a5b0e7d9de6:0

value
993854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c953c5e900cf90c0b33d4af36d923bd787392b50 OP_EQUAL
address
MSFgQeKMCf2gSsKqM2XdgZb5e5tRWqyisV
transaction
f62832de95bcd746451854faa6303e5b16ca7bfe8842aedc4c6b0a5b0e7d9de6
spent
true